Seelos Therapeutics Appoints Richard Pascoe As Chairman Of The Board

(RTTNews) - Biopharmaceutical company Seelos Therapeutics, Inc. (SEEL) announced Monday the appointment of Richard Pascoe as Chairman of the Board of Directors of Seelos to lead the ongoing strategic process and business development discussions and negotiations.

Pascoe has served as member of the Seelos board since 2019.

China Service Sector Posts Fastest Growth In 10 Months

China Service Sector Posts Fastest Growth In 10 Months

China's service sector growth accelerated to a ten-month high in May on strong new business inflows, survey results from S&P Global revealed on Wednesday. The Caixin services Purchasing Managers' Index climbed to 54.0 in May from 52.5 in the previous month. The score signaled that the sector expanded for a seventeenth consecutive month and at the strongest pace since July 2023.
